BRIEF POSITION SUMMARY:

The Senior Benefits Analyst will provide subject matter expertise and benefits consulting to the organization.  The Senior Benefits Analyst is responsible for executing on MSC Benefits programs, practices and implementing improvement opportunities.

 

DUTIES and RESPONSIBILITIES:

  • Complies, analyzes and interprets data for our corporate benefit plans and programs.
  • Responsible for providing financial metrics and cost analysis of benefits options.
  • Monitors benefit trends in the business environment, best practices and stays abreast of applicable benefits legislation.
  • Provides analysis and migration support for mergers and acquisitions
  • Guides less experienced benefits staff
  • Expert in the Benefits platform; liaison with IT; identifies and analyzes root cause issues and implements solutions
  • Creates ad-hoc reports from the HRIS database, as necessary.
  • Drives process improvement both internally within the Benefits Team and externally to all our associates.
  • Strong technical, analytical, problem identification and problem-solving skills with the ability to apply rigorous logic and methods to develop effective solutions to difficult situations.
  • Presents and communicates benefit programs, options and analyses to a wide range of audiences, including Senior Management.
  • Ensures compliance and has strong knowledge of HIPPA standards, flexible spending accounts, ERISA, COBRA, ADA, FMLA, short and long term disability, 401K, health care reforms and other benefit related laws and regulations.
  • Prepares analyses, reconciliations, metrics, compliance filings, etc.
  • Provides guidance and recommendations to corporate management and associates on benefits issues, procedures, and policy plan interpretation.
  • Designs, communicates, manages, and monitors Wellness Program.
  • Assists the Sr. Director in the development of philosophy and guiding principles that will be used to develop and implement Benefits Programs, including with the evaluation of proposed associate benefit contracts by studying provisions and estimating impact.
  • Develops training and communication materials in order to educate and understand our Benefits Package at MSC.
  • Interfaces with Finance/Accounting, Payroll and IT departments, as necessary, to ensure compliance with company policies and guidelines.
  • Audits monthly benefits billing for accuracy and timeliness of payments.
  • Develops and manages partnerships with third party vendors.
  • Fosters the MSC Culture in the department and throughout the company to ensure fulfillment of MSC’s vision and unity of purpose.
  • Participation in special projects and performs additional duties as required.

 

EDUCATION and EXPERIENCE:

  • Bachelor’s Degree in Human Resources, Finance or Business or the equivalent is required. Minimum of six years’ experience in administration of employee benefits or HR is required.
  • Certified Employee Benefits Specialist designation (CEBS) preferred
  • Familiarity with HRIS systems, i.e., Peoplesoft is preferred

 

SKILLS:

  • In depth knowledge of benefit theories and practical application is required.
  • Advanced computer literacy and knowledge of word processing, spreadsheet and database software is required.
  • Ability to maintain confidentiality and exercise a high level of discretion is required.
  • Excellent trouble-shooting, project planning, time management and organizational skills required.
  • Excellent verbal and written communication skills required. 

 
OTHER REQUIREMENTS:

  • A valid driver’s license and the ability to travel up to 15% of the time are required
